Runbook: Gatewise turnstile counter drift. If the live attendance figure at Brindle Park diverges from gate-staff tallies by more than 2%, first verify that all turnstile nodes are reporting heartbeats; a silent node is the usual culprit. Restart only the affected node's collector, never the aggregator, or you will zero the running total mid-event. Record the drift amount and timestamp for the weekly sync. Recovery steps are on the internal page below.

wiki page, bagef-yajof: https://sentry.sivrelcloud.corp/board

## Timeline — Hermetic Build Migration (Project Kilnstead)

14:05 — Team began cutover of the Ostvale service from the legacy script-based build to the hermetic Carrow toolchain. For new folks: hermetic here means every input — compiler, dependencies, even timestamps — is pinned, so outputs are reproducible byte-for-byte. 14:40 — First green hermetic build passed all verification gates. 15:10 — Legacy pipeline frozen as read-only. The first fully hermetic artifact we promoted carried the trace below.

pipeline stamp: htk9_608b8770b

## Configuration

Telemetry payloads from Fernwick agents are gzip-compressed before upload when `FW_COMPRESS=true`. Compression level is tunable via `FW_COMPRESS_LEVEL` (1–9, default 6); levels above 7 rarely help and cost CPU. Maintainers should note the collector rejects uncompressed payloads over 1 MB. The collector also requires a signing secret in the environment, set on the following line.

env line for kajog-tagef: LEDGER_TOKEN29=6b5853e8b73a5705b29411956cac2

Subject: Handover — queue migration

Hi, welcome aboard. We're replacing the homegrown Pellmont job queue with Driftline across all services. Cutover order is documented in the Marrow wiki; follow it exactly, since the billing workers are fragile. Staging is already migrated.

Deploys to the Driftline cluster must be signed. Use the key below.

deploy key for bajog-fawef: bky4_Q6ZY